Abstract
PURPOSE:To suppress the noise up to higher frequency, by providing the common mode choke coil at the both sides of the normal mode choke coil. CONSTITUTION:When impulsive noise is invaded from AC input, the common mode noise is attenuated with the first common choke coil L1 and capacitors C1 and C2, and the waveform of impulsive noise is softened with the time constant LC. Since the frequency component of impulsive noise is lowered at the normal mode choke coil L2 and C3, the normal mode noise can effectively be attenuated and the waveform is softened with the time constant LC in passing through the circuit. Further, the common mode noise can effectively be suppressed, which is difficult to attenuate only with the first stage by passing through the noise in the common choke coil L3. Moreover, impulsive noise is produced also from the electronic unit, since the circuit is symmetrical left and right, the noise to external can similarly be suppressed.
